Lots of those LED trailer lights, depending on style, have a plug in connection on the back of the light, since they are sealed.. May have come unplugged or the connection is crapped up. Replacing may as simple as unplugging the old and plugging in the new one.

May be a bad connection at the ground, if both the tail and turn/brake function is out. May just need to clean up the plug, if you have that style. Sounds like you need to do a little more checking / testing before a determination can be made.

Trailers are very easy to diagnose. You can see most, if not all, the wires from one end to the other.

Start at the vehicle with a 12 volt test light (cheap) and work your way back.

Grounds are by far the biggest problems with trailer lighting.
